51单片机温湿度数据监控与ESP-01S网页查看教程

版权申诉
0 下载量 124 浏览量 更新于2024-11-02 收藏 6KB ZIP 举报
资源摘要信息:"在本资源包中,包含了关于51单片机的详细资料和源码程序,以及通过ESP-01S模块提供Web服务的相关技术资料。具体内容涵盖了如何使用51单片机来查看温湿度数据,以及如何利用ESP-01S模块搭建一个小型的web服务系统,让用户可以通过登录网页来查看这些数据。这不仅是一个硬件操作的教学案例,同时也是一个结合了单片机与物联网技术的实际应用实例。" 知识点详细说明: 1. 51单片机简介: 51单片机是一种经典的8位微控制器,它基于Intel 8051架构,广泛应用于嵌入式系统开发和教学实验中。51单片机具备性能稳定、成本低廉、接口丰富等特点,非常适合用于温度和湿度等环境数据的采集。 2. 温湿度传感器数据采集: 在本资源包中,可能包含了DHT11或DHT22等温湿度传感器的数据采集代码。这些传感器能够提供准确的温度和湿度数据,通过与51单片机的接口相连,即可实现环境数据的实时监控。 3. ESP-01S模块介绍: ESP-01S模块是基于ESP8266芯片的Wi-Fi模块,它可以通过简单的串口指令接入互联网,实现数据的无线传输。在本资源包中,用户可以找到如何将ESP-01S模块与51单片机连接,并将采集到的温湿度数据通过网络发送到服务器上的方法。 4. Web服务搭建: 在资源包内可能含有ESP-01S模块的固件程序和网页前端代码,这些代码能够帮助开发者快速搭建一个简单的Web服务。用户可以通过Web页面登录,实时查看温湿度数据。该服务涉及后端数据处理、Web前端设计、以及用户界面的交互逻辑。 5. 单片机编程与调试: 资源包中的源码程序为初学者提供了很好的实践平台。通过阅读和修改这些代码,学习者可以掌握基本的单片机编程技巧,包括I/O口控制、串口通信、定时器使用等。 6. 物联网应用实例: 本资源包不仅包含了硬件的使用方法,还涉及到将传统单片机项目连接到互联网的完整解决方案。这是一个物联网(IoT)应用的实例,通过学习这些内容,可以帮助开发者理解物联网系统的基本构建方法。 7. 硬件与软件的结合: 本资源包将硬件操作和软件编程紧密结合,让学习者可以全面了解从硬件采集数据,通过网络传输数据,最后到网页展示数据的整个流程。 资源包中的内容是经过测试的,用户可以信赖其可靠性,并直接用于学习和应用。对于希望深入了解51单片机、物联网技术,以及ESP-01S模块应用的爱好者和开发者来说,这个资源包是一份非常有价值的资料。